The spin was caused by the engine map – Raikkonen
Kimi Raikkonen says that the spin, which cost him final podium place in the Canadian GP was caused by the engine maps. He started third and missed out on the podium, spinning at the hairpin. Ferrari changed his strategy from one stop to two. “Obviously something different that has been happening all year basically otherwise I wouldn’t have spun, but this is something that we should know now and probably should have been more smart about it in able to avoid it,' Raikkonen said.
